![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
java
2393li
这个作者很懒,什么都没留下…
展开
-
## ASCLL编码表
ASCLL编码表 将人类文字和一个十进制数进行对应起来的一些张表。 字符 数值 0 48 9 57 A 65 Z 90 a 97 z 122 // public static void main(String[] args) { char c = 'a'; int i = 1; System.out println(c+i);//输出结果是98 } 在char类型和int类型计算的过程中,char类型的字符先查询编码表,得到97,再和1求和,结果为98。 ch原创 2020-09-11 09:29:29 · 306 阅读 · 0 评论 -
##数据类型转换
数据类型转换 自动转换 将 取值范围小的类型 自动提升为 取值范围大的类型 。 范围小的类型向范围大的类型提升, byte、short、char 运算时直接提升为 int 。 byte、shor、char -->int --> long --> float --> double 强制转换 将 取值范围大的类型 强制转换成 取值范围小的类型 。 注意: 浮点转成整数,直接取消小数点,可能造成数据损失精度。 int 强制转成 short 砍掉2个字节,可能造成数据丢失。原创 2020-09-10 23:05:24 · 81 阅读 · 0 评论 -
JAVA基本数据类型 常量和变量
常量 常量:是指在Java程序中固定不变的数据。 变量 变量:常量是固定不变的数据,那么在程序中可以变化的量称为变量。 基本数据类型 四类八种基本数据类型: 变量的定义 格式:数据类型 变量名 = 数据值 public class Variable { public static void main(String[] args){ //定义字节型变量 byte b = 100; System.out.println(b); //定义短整型原创 2020-09-09 22:57:42 · 461 阅读 · 0 评论 -
# JAVA程序开发三步骤
程序开发三步骤 编写 编译 运行 编写:编写java代码 例: public class HelloWorld { public static void main(String[] args) { System.out.println("Hello World!"); } } 编译Java源文件 在DOS命令行中,进入Java源文件的目录,使用 javac 命令进行编译。 命令: javac Java源文件名.后缀名 运行Java程序 在原创 2020-09-09 22:11:11 · 626 阅读 · 0 评论 -
java中的编译和运行
编译和运行是两回事 编译:是指将我们编写的Java源文件翻译成JVM认识的 .class文件,在这个过程中, javac 编译器会检查我们 所写的程序是否有错误,有错误就会提示出来,如果没有错误就会编译成功。 运行:是指将 class文件 交给JVM去运行,此时JVM就会去执行我们编写的程序了。 main方法:称为主方法。写法是固定格式不可以更改。main方法是程序的入口点或起始点,无论我们编写多 少程序,JVM在运行的时候,都会从main方法这里开始执行。 ...原创 2020-09-09 18:50:02 · 288 阅读 · 0 评论 -
JRE 和 JDK
JRE 和 JDK JRE (Java Runtime Environment) :是Java程序的运行时环境,包含 JVM 和运行时所需要的 核心类库 。 JDK (Java Development Kit):是Java程序开发工具包,包含 JRE 和开发人员使用的工具。 我们想要运行一个已有的Java程序,那么只需安装 JRE 即可。 我们想要开发一个全新的Java程序,那么必须安装 JDK 。 三者关系:JDK > JRE > JVM ...原创 2020-09-09 18:44:34 · 144 阅读 · 0 评论 -
##Java虚拟机——JVM
Java虚拟机——JVM JVM(Java Virtual Machine ):Java虚拟机,简称JVM,是运行所有Java程序的假想计算机,是Java程序的 运行环境,是Java 具吸引力的特性之一。我们编写的Java代码,都运行在 JVM 之上。 跨平台:任何软件的运行,都必须要运行在操作系统之上,而我们用Java编写的软件可以运行在任何的操作系 统上,这个特性称为Java语言的跨平台特性。该特性是由JVM实现的,我们编写的程序运行在JVM上,而JVM 运行在操作系统上。 如图所示,Java的虚拟机原创 2020-09-09 18:38:28 · 87 阅读 · 0 评论 -
Java语言发展历史
Java语言发展历史 1995年Sun公司发布Java1.0版本 1997年发布Java 1.1版本 1998年发布Java 1.2版本 2000年发布Java 1.3版本 2002年发布Java 1.4版本 2004年发布Java 1.5版本 2006年发布Java 1.6版本 2009年Oracle甲骨文公司收购Sun公司,并于2011发布Java 1.7版本 2014年发布Java 1.8版本 2017年发布Java 9.0版本 ...原创 2020-09-09 18:01:15 · 124 阅读 · 0 评论